2017-05-05 47 views
1

我想添加一個動態啓動畫面到我的應用程序,從外部網絡服務器獲取圖像。React本機動態啓動畫面?

對於Android的我通常會使用一個紋理貼圖,創建這樣一個佈局:

<?xml version="1.0" encoding="utf-8"?> 
<layer-list xmlns:android="http://schemas.android.com/apk/res/android"> 

    <item 
    android:drawable="@color/gray"/> 

    <item> 
    <bitmap 
     android:gravity="center" 
     android:src="@mipmap/splash_screen"/> 
    </item> 

</layer-list> 

的問題是,如果我可以下載的圖像,並將其存儲到與ReactNative的mimap文件夾,以便Android將採取它在下一個開始?

當然我可以選擇其他想法。

+1

我不瞭解Android,但iOS上的啓動畫面必須是應用程序中捆綁的靜態圖像。據我所知,在提交給App Store後無法替換它們。 –

回答

0

是的,你可以,最簡單的方法就是將它與你的項目捆綁在一起。例如,使用react-native init創建的項目,您應該看到$(PROJECT_ROOT)/app/src/main/res中的mipmap。

+0

這不允許動態更改它的權利? –

+0

不,它不。 – SoZettaSho